ScummVM API documentation
dgBaseNode Member List

This is the complete list of members for dgBaseNode, including all inherited members.

AddRef() (defined in dgRef)dgRefinline
Attach(dgBaseNode *parent, bool addFirst=false) (defined in dgBaseNode)dgBaseNode
AttachRef(dgRef **oldRef, dgRef *newRef) (defined in dgRef)dgRef
CloneFixUp(const dgBaseNode &clone) (defined in dgBaseNode)dgBaseNodeprotectedvirtual
CreateClone() const (defined in dgRef)dgRefinlinevirtual
DebugPrint(const char *fileName) (defined in dgBaseNode)dgBaseNode
Detach() (defined in dgBaseNode)dgBaseNode
dgBaseNode() (defined in dgBaseNode)dgBaseNodeinlineprotected
dgBaseNode(const char *name) (defined in dgBaseNode)dgBaseNodeinlineprotected
dgBaseNode(const dgBaseNode &clone) (defined in dgBaseNode)dgBaseNodeprotected
dgRef() (defined in dgRef)dgRefinline
dgRef(const char *name) (defined in dgRef)dgRefinline
dgRef(dgUnsigned32 idArg) (defined in dgRef)dgRefinline
dgRef(const dgRef &Clone) (defined in dgRef)dgRefinline
dgRefFlags() (defined in dgRefFlags)dgRefFlagsinline
Find(dgUnsigned32 nameCRC) const (defined in dgBaseNode)dgBaseNode
Find(dgUnsigned32 nameCRC) (defined in dgBaseNode)dgBaseNode
Find(const char *name) const (defined in dgBaseNode)dgBaseNodeinline
Find(const char *name) (defined in dgBaseNode)dgBaseNodeinline
GetChild() const (defined in dgBaseNode)dgBaseNodeinline
GetFirst() const (defined in dgBaseNode)dgBaseNode
GetFirst() (defined in dgBaseNode)dgBaseNode
GetLast() const (defined in dgBaseNode)dgBaseNode
GetLast() (defined in dgBaseNode)dgBaseNode
GetName() const (defined in dgRef)dgRefinline
GetNameID() const (defined in dgRef)dgRefinline
GetNext() const (defined in dgBaseNode)dgBaseNode
GetNext() (defined in dgBaseNode)dgBaseNode
GetParent() const (defined in dgBaseNode)dgBaseNodeinline
GetPrev() const (defined in dgBaseNode)dgBaseNode
GetPrev() (defined in dgBaseNode)dgBaseNode
GetRefCount() const (defined in dgRef)dgRefinline
GetRoot() const (defined in dgBaseNode)dgBaseNode
GetRoot() (defined in dgBaseNode)dgBaseNode
GetRttiType() (defined in dgRef)dgRefstatic
GetSibling() const (defined in dgBaseNode)dgBaseNodeinline
GetUserFlag0() const (defined in dgRef)dgRefinline
GetUserFlag1() const (defined in dgRef)dgRefinline
IsAlive() const (defined in dgRef)dgRefinline
Kill() (defined in dgRef)dgRefinlinevirtual
m_alive (defined in dgRefFlags)dgRefFlags
m_ref (defined in dgRefFlags)dgRefFlags
m_userFlag0 (defined in dgRefFlags)dgRefFlags
m_userFlag1 (defined in dgRefFlags)dgRefFlags
m_userFlag2 (defined in dgRefFlags)dgRefFlags
operator delete(void *const ptr, dgMemoryAllocator *const allocator) (defined in dgRef)dgRefinline
operator delete(void *const ptr) (defined in dgRef)dgRefinline
operator delete[](void *const ptr, dgMemoryAllocator *const allocator) (defined in dgRef)dgRefinline
operator delete[](void *const ptr) (defined in dgRef)dgRefinline
operator new(size_t size, dgMemoryAllocator *const allocator) (defined in dgRef)dgRefinline
operator new(size_t size) (defined in dgRef)dgRefinline
operator new[](size_t size, dgMemoryAllocator *const allocator) (defined in dgRef)dgRefinline
operator new[](size_t size) (defined in dgRef)dgRefinline
operator=(dgInt32 val) (defined in dgRefFlags)dgRefFlagsinline
PrintHierarchy(dgFile &file, char *indentation) const (defined in dgBaseNode)dgBaseNodeprotectedvirtual
Release() (defined in dgRef)dgRefinline
SanityCheck() (defined in dgBaseNode)dgBaseNode
SetName(const char *name) (defined in dgRef)dgRefinlinevirtual
SetNameID(dgUnsigned32 newID) (defined in dgRef)dgRefinline
SetUserFlag0(bool flags) (defined in dgRef)dgRefinline
SetUserFlag1(bool flags) (defined in dgRef)dgRefinline
Unkill() (defined in dgRef)dgRefinlinevirtual
~dgBaseNode() (defined in dgBaseNode)dgBaseNodeprotected
~dgRef() (defined in dgRef)dgRefinlineprotectedvirtual